(Main)Industrial valves - Copper alloy gate valves
Industrial valves - Copper alloy gate valves
This European Standard applies to copper alloy gate valves for general use having flanged, threaded, capillary, compression or loose nut/union body ends.
This European Standard specifies the design and performance requirements including materials, pressure/temperature ratings, dimensions, test procedures and marking.
For some specific fields of application, for example, drinking water or gas, valves to this European Standard can be used provided the requirements of the relevant performance standards are met. Approval by the relevant regulatory body may be required.
The range of nominal sizes is DN 8 to DN 500 and of nominal diameters is 8 mm to 110 mm.
The range of pressure designations covered is PN 6 ; PN 10 ; PN 16 ; PN 20 ; PN 25 ; PN 32 ; PN 40 ; PN 63 ; Class 150 and Class 300.
For the applicability of each nominal size/diameter and each pressure designation to the different types of valve end, see 4.1.

Overview
EN 12288:2010 is the CEN (European) standard for industrial valves - copper alloy gate valves. It defines design and performance requirements for copper-alloy gate valves intended for general use with flanged, threaded, capillary, compression or loose nut/union body ends. The standard covers materials, pressure/temperature ratings, dimensions, test procedures and marking for valves in the nominal size range DN 8 to DN 500 (nominal diameters 8 mm to 110 mm) and pressure designations PN 6 to PN 63 plus Class 150 and Class 300.
Key topics and technical requirements
- Scope and classification
- Applicability by body-end type (flanged, threaded, capillary, compression, loose nut/union) and nominal size relationships (DN/NPS).
- Materials
- Requirements for copper alloys, castings and forgings used for bodies, obturators and seats (see normative Annex A).
- Pressure/temperature ratings
- Designation tables for metallic and non-metallic seats; limitation by PN and Class (Annex B).
- Dimensions and interfacing
- Face-to-face and centre-to-face dimensions for flanged valves and compatibility with common flange standards.
- Functional performance and strength
- Shell design strength, obturator strength, seat and shell tightness, flow characteristics and sizing of operating elements.
- Testing and conformity
- Production pressure testing, applicability of gas tests, test durations and acceptance criteria (references to EN 12266 series).
- Marking, documentation and storage
- Mandatory and supplementary markings, declaration of compliance, preparation for storage and transport.
- Regulatory alignment
- Informative Annex ZA links the standard to EU Pressure Equipment Directive (PED) requirements where applicable.

4.1.3 PN and Class designations The PN and Class designations applicable to valves having flanged, threaded and loose nut/union end body ends shall be as specified in Table 4. NOTE 1 PN 20 and PN 32 are established PN designations for threaded end copper alloy valves and are additional to the list of PN designations given in EN 1333:2006. Valves with capillary or compression ends are not designated by PN or Class. NOTE 2 EN 1254-1:1998, EN 1254-2:1998, EN 1254-3:1998 and EN 1254-5:2007 which give details of the body ends for capillary and compression end valves in this European Standard, do not use the PN designation system given in EN 1333. If PN designations are allocated to capillary or compression end valves, it is the responsibility of the manufacturer to provide information on any pressure and/or temperature limitations in service. SIST EN 12288:2011
4.1.4 Valve series Two series of valves are specified, series A for flanged and threaded end valves and series B for flanged, threaded, capillary, compression and loose nut/union end valves. Series A valves have the shell components constructed from the restricted range of copper-aluminium and copper-tin alloys (see Table A.1) specified in EN 1092-3 and EN 1759-3, and are suitable for the pressure/temperature ratings given in these two flange standards.
